Abstract

Nonlinear excitation current transformer is usually made of the closed-core, and can not work in the transient process. In most cases, the core is saturated in the transient process, thus, the error of the current transformer is much higher than the allowed voltage. Using a special status in the transient process is appropriate. Actually current transformer has linear characteristics. The high reliability, high stability and high accuracy can not be ensured simultaneously. This paper analyzed the current transformer with the non-magnetic air gap, and presented the advantages and disadvantages.
